How does a root canal get infected?

A root canal can become reinfected if the final restoration (crown or filling) is delayed or fails, if new decay develops, or if a crack forms in the tooth allowing bacteria to re‑enter. Incomplete sealing of the canals is another possible cause.

- Delaying the final crown is a common reason for reinfection—schedule it as soon as possible.
- Good oral hygiene and regular dental visits prevent new decay on the treated tooth.
- If the tooth feels painful or swollen months later, an X‑ray can determine if retreatment is needed.
